Biratnagar Titans Women will go head-to-head against Kat Queens Kathmandu in an eliminator match of the 2019 Women’s Champions League T-20 Cricket Tournament at the Tribhuvan University International Cricket Ground in Kirtipur. The winner of this match will be playing Chitwan Rhinos Women in the tournament’s final on Thursday, October 24, 2019.

The Chitwan side won all four matches they played in the tournament, leading the points table with eight points. The Kathmandu side started the contest with a loss then went on to win three matches. They are in the second position in the table with six points.

On the other hand, Biratnagar won their first two matches but lost their recent games against Kat Queens and Chitwan respectively. Earlier in the tournament, Kat Queens had a 52 runs win against Biratnagar Titans. For the winning team, Roma Thapa top-scored with a 52-ball-53. Meanwhile for the Biratnagar titans, Laxmi Chaudhary top-scored with 50-ball-40. The match starts at 11:15 AM IST.
